With the switch to modules by default, I was getting super long
test output:

TEST: /home/remote/eblake/libvirt/tests/.libs/lt-interfacexml2xmltest

compared to the former:

TEST: interfacexml2xmltest

* tests/testutils.c (virtTestMain): Trim off libtool goop.
